The municipality of Eindhoven has opened the battle against companies around Eindhoven Airport that circumvent the prohibition on their own grounds to rent out parking spaces to travelers. Lock & Fly has a small-scale but well-secured car park with a good location in the immediate vicinity of the airport and only a three-minute walk to the entrance of Eindhoven Airport. The company is now facing a penalty because the municipality judges that the revenue model is based entirely on parking.

According to it ED the municipality demands that the company stop offering the passengers. Nevertheless, the municipality emphasizes that the Lock & Fly company is not the only target that will be taken against. Around the airport it has been a game of cat and mouse between commercial parking companies on the one hand and the airport and the municipality on the other. The court decides before Christmas whether Lock & Fly is in violation. Director Rolf Hertroijs says he does not focus on parking users, but according to the municipality, the company has the appearance of a parking company and explicit advertising is made for parking.
